These are the skulls of the NH Locked Moose
project mounts. We thought that while many have
seen the full size mounts, that fewer had seen the
skulls themselves as they were found. These
photos were taken at the NH Fish & Game
headquarters in Concord, NH while they were still
in the fund raising stage

Rob found this MASSIVE buck (estimated
weight was over 220 lbs, 8"from eye
corner to tip of nose, 19 3/8" inside
green spread) dead in the woods 11/08
being fed on by Coyotes (dead about a
week from the smell but looked like
coyotes only recently found him). Buck's
injuries and the condition of the
surrounding terrain suggest that he was
killed while fighting another buck!
